Wood Siding Painting in Waco, TX
Wood siding painting services involve applying fresh coats of paint or stain to the exterior wooden surfaces of a property. This service is suitable for a variety of projects, including updating the appearance of existing siding, protecting wood from weather-related damage, and preparing homes for sale or renovation. Property owners often seek this service to enhance curb appeal, improve durability, or address areas where paint has chipped, faded, or peeled over time.
Before requesting wood siding painting, property owners should consider the current condition of the siding, including any signs of rot, mold, or damage that may need repairs prior to painting. It’s also important to select appropriate paint or stain types compatible with wood surfaces and to understand the scope of the project-whether it involves the entire exterior or specific sections. Proper preparation, such as cleaning and sanding, is essential for achieving a long-lasting finish and optimal results.

Wood Siding Painting Questions
What types of wood siding projects are suitable for painting? Any existing or new wood siding that needs a fresh appearance or protection can benefit from painting, including clapboard, shingles, and paneling.
How often should wood siding be repainted? Typically, wood siding should be repainted every 5 to 10 years to maintain its appearance and durability.
What preparations are necessary before painting wood siding? Surfaces should be cleaned, any peeling paint removed, and repairs made to ensure proper adhesion and a smooth finish.
